India agrees with US on early trade deal

New Delhi, 8/4: Even as President Donald Trump’s ‘reciprocal tariffs’ on the imports of the United States triggered concerns among the exporters of India,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s government in New Delhi on Monday signalled that it was willing to speed up negotiation with Washington DC.

External Affairs Minister S Jaishankar and the US Secretary of State, Marco Rubio, spoke over the phone and discussed the bilateral trade relations.
